On Sat, Feb 24, 2018 at 12:05:21AM +0800, John Garry wrote:
> This patchset adds support for some perf events features,
> targeted at ARM64, implemented in a generic fashion.
>
> The two main features are as follows:
> - support for arch/vendor/platform pmu events directory structure
> - to support this, topic subdirectory support needs to be dropped
> - support for parsing standard architecture pmu events
>
> On the back of these, the Cavium ThunderX2, ARM Cortex-A53,
> and HiSilicon hip08 JSONs are relocated/added/updated.
>
> In addition, there is a patch to drop mutli-mapfile.csv support and
> also a bugfix in jevents.c for an error code value.
>
> Differences to v1:
> - Address coding issues from Jiri Olsa in adding arch std event
> support (https://lkml.org/lkml/2018/2/6/501)
> - add patch to drop topic subdirectory support
> - add patch for bug fix in json_events()
> - add review tags from Jiri Olsa
can't tell if those json file changes are ok, but for all the code changes:
Acked-by: Jiri Olsa <jolsa@kernel.org>
